About

Drysdale Day VIEW Club was formed in 2001.

Currently, the Club sponsors twelve Smith Family Learning for Life students and is actively involved in fundraising activities to raise donations for The Smith Family programs.

International Women's Day 2025

In March our Club hosted International Women's Day with more than 75 Members, including from Point Lonsdale, Ocean Grove Day, Geelong Day; Geelong Evening: Ocean Grove Evening, Leopold, and  invited guests

Guest speakers included Club Member Susanne who gave an overview of her 38 years as an accredited International and Olympic Archery Judge. Her last Olympic Archery Judge event was the Paris Olympic games 2024.   Maria Dimpoulous AM   Maria gave a reflection of her life as a 6 year old arriving in Australia with her father and brother from Greece. How that experience  shaped her lifelong desire for human rights, justice and inclusion sparked in her a deep commitment to challenge the barriers that stand in the way of equity and opportunity for all, especially for women, migrants, refugees, and communities often pushed to the margins. 

Today, Maria is nationally and internationally recognised as a leading expert in these areas, working across all levels of government, community and business to ensure that human rights and social justice are not just ideals, but practical realities.  Her contributions to Australia’s multiculturalism and her tireless advocacy for women and diverse communities have been widely recognised - appointed a Member of the Order of Australia, to receiving a Lifetime Achievement Award from the Migration Council of Australia and, currently the Chairperson of Safe and Equal, Victoria’s peak body for family violence services, and a member of the Coronial Council of Victoria.  A passionate and inspirational speech enjoyed by all present.
